Reducing Resource Depletion:
One of the primary environmental benefits of recycling electronics is the conservation of valuable resources. Electronic devices contain various materials, including metals like gold, silver, and copper, as well as rare and precious elements like tantalum and lithium. When we recycle these devices, we recover these materials, reducing the need for mining and extraction.

For instance, recycling a ton of mobile phones can yield more gold and silver than mining a ton of ore. By reusing these materials, we not only extend their lifespan but also decrease the pressure on ecosystems and reduce energy consumption associated with resource extraction.

Preventing Toxic Pollution:
Electronics also contain hazardous substances such as lead, mercury, and brominated flame retardants. When improperly disposed of in landfills, these toxins can leach into the soil and groundwater, posing severe health risks to nearby communities and ecosystems.

Recycling electronics ensures that these harmful substances are safely extracted and disposed of according to environmental regulations. This prevents toxic pollution and helps protect both human health and the environment.

Energy Conservation:
Manufacturing electronic devices requires a significant amount of energy, contributing to greenhouse gas emissions and climate change. Recycling electronics can help mitigate this impact. When we recycle, we reduce the demand for raw materials and the energy-intensive processes associated with their extraction and manufacturing.

Furthermore, recycling electronics consumes less energy than producing new ones from scratch. For example, recycling aluminum from old electronics requires just 5% of the energy needed to create aluminum from raw materials. This substantial energy savings translates into a reduction in carbon emissions and a smaller ecological footprint.

E-Waste Diversion from Landfills:
The improper disposal of electronic waste in landfills is a grave concern. E-waste occupies valuable landfill space and can contaminate surrounding soil and water. Moreover, as electronics break down in landfills, they release harmful substances into the environment.

Recycling electronics diverts them from landfills, reducing the strain on waste management systems and preserving precious landfill space. This not only promotes more efficient waste management but also safeguards our environment from further pollution and degradation.

Promoting Circular Economy:
Recycling electronics is an essential component of a circular economy, a concept that seeks to minimize waste and maximize resource use. In a circular economy, products and materials are designed to be reused, refurbished, or recycled, rather than disposed of after a single use.

By participating in electronic recycling programs and supporting manufacturers that prioritize sustainability, consumers can actively contribute to the development of a circular economy. This shift in mindset is vital for reducing waste and conserving resources in the long run.

Government Initiatives and Legislation:
Governments around the world are recognizing the importance of responsible e-waste management and implementing regulations to encourage recycling. For instance, the European Union has enacted the Waste Electrical and Electronic Equipment (WEEE) Directive, which mandates the collection and proper disposal of e-waste.

Such legislation not only holds manufacturers and consumers accountable but also helps create a framework for the sustainable management of electronic waste. Compliance with these regulations ensures that e-waste is recycled or disposed of safely, minimizing its environmental impact.

Consumer Responsibility:
While government regulations are crucial, individual actions also play a significant role in promoting electronic recycling. Consumers can make a difference by adopting responsible e-waste disposal practices. Here are some steps individuals can take:

Awareness: Educate yourself and others about the importance of electronic recycling and the hazards of improper disposal.

Collection Centers: Locate nearby e-waste collection centers or drop-off points and use them to dispose of old electronics.

Donation and Resale: Consider donating or reselling functioning electronics to extend their lifespan.

Eco-Friendly Choices: Support electronics manufacturers that prioritize sustainability and eco-friendly design.

Proper Disposal: If recycling is not an option, ensure that your old electronics are disposed of according to local regulations, rather than being thrown in the trash.
